-
當前位置:首頁 > 創(chuàng)意學院 > 技術(shù) > 專題列表 > 正文
軟件測試需要學什么(軟件測試需要學什么編程語言)
大家好!今天讓創(chuàng)意嶺的小編來大家介紹下關(guān)于軟件測試需要學什么的問題,以下是小編對此問題的歸納整理,讓我們一起來看看吧。
開始之前先推薦一個非常厲害的Ai人工智能工具,一鍵生成原創(chuàng)文章、方案、文案、工作計劃、工作報告、論文、代碼、作文、做題和對話答疑等等
只需要輸入關(guān)鍵詞,就能返回你想要的內(nèi)容,越精準,寫出的就越詳細,有微信小程序端、在線網(wǎng)頁版、PC客戶端
官網(wǎng):https://ai.de1919.com,如需咨詢相關(guān)業(yè)務(wù)請撥打175-8598-2043,或微信:1454722008
本文目錄:
一、軟件測試需要知道哪些知識
做軟件測試首先要把什么技能學掌握了從開始的功能測試該從哪個方向提升自己
方法/步驟1會一門編程語言,會到什么程度,能寫自動化腳本;但是能不能做好測試不僅僅是會編程而已。
2會SQL,除非那種報表類型的測試,會普通增刪改查,知道4種join的區(qū)別就可以了(如果你想成為DBA,那么建議你還是深入研究更為妥當)。
3測試用例、測試方案要會寫,常用的測試設(shè)計方法要知道。
4會通信協(xié)議,HTTP是必須的,看行業(yè)腦補,做電信的SMPP/MM7/MDSP,做即時通信的SIP/XMPP,會到什么程度,有個RFC在手邊能夠讀懂報文。
5會性能,這個比較寬泛,要學的太多,前端調(diào)優(yōu),中間件調(diào)優(yōu),函數(shù)調(diào)優(yōu),數(shù)據(jù)庫調(diào)優(yōu)。
6Windows、Linux系統(tǒng)命令要會敲,安全性和易用性要了解。
二、軟件測試都要掌握哪些內(nèi)容???
軟件測試大體分為功能測試、性能測試、接口測試、自動化測試幾個方向,不同的方向需要學習的具體內(nèi)容也不盡相同。
接下來就為大家講解一下每個階段具體要學什么?
功能測試比較基礎(chǔ),就是測試軟件的基本功能有沒有問題,是初級軟件測試員都要掌握的技能。要學計算機基礎(chǔ)、軟件測試核心理論、企業(yè)級環(huán)境配置實踐。具體會學習計算機基礎(chǔ),軟件生命周期、開發(fā)模型、測試模型。軟件測試概念,軟件測試方法及分類、熱門領(lǐng)域測試技巧。Linux系統(tǒng),數(shù)據(jù)庫的定義及基本概念,MySQL、Oracle等內(nèi)容。
性能測試則是進階的測試技能,是測試軟件的性能,如負載等等。要學性能測試核心理論、Loadrunner。會學到性能測試,VuGen,Controller,Analysis,性能測試調(diào)優(yōu),數(shù)據(jù)庫調(diào)優(yōu),性能測試指標,Jmeter在性能測試中的應(yīng)用。搭建測試環(huán)境,編寫測試計劃和測試用例,設(shè)置和運行場景,監(jiān)控和收集數(shù)據(jù),寫分析報告,項目綜合評審等內(nèi)容。
接口測試則是測試模塊與模塊之間的接口有沒有問題。要學接口測試綜合核心理論、Jmeter、網(wǎng)絡(luò)安全測試課程。具體要學習接口測試,Postman安裝使用,F(xiàn)iddler安裝使用,Web和手機抓包,基本設(shè)置方法。Jmeter,搭建接口測試環(huán)境,分析業(yè)務(wù)流程。Web安全核心理論、Web漏洞及防御、滲透測試、SQL注入、XSS跨站腳本、AppScan等內(nèi)容。
自動化測試則是通過編寫腳本來實現(xiàn)用工具自動對軟件進行測試,要學Python編程技術(shù)、自動化測試入門、Web自動化測試:Selenium、移動自動化測試:Appium。具體學習Python,自動化測試分類及自動化適用的項目。學習Selenium,Appium,Monkey等。
三、軟件測試需要學習那些基礎(chǔ)知識???
軟件測試基礎(chǔ)免費下載
鏈接:https://pan.baidu.com/s/1hk72ABwcQkFC_9v3py0hlw
《軟件測試基礎(chǔ)(英文版)》融入了最新的測試技術(shù),包括現(xiàn)代軟件方法(如面向?qū)ο螅?、Web應(yīng)用程序陽嵌入式軟件。另外,《軟件測試基礎(chǔ)(英文版)》包含了大量的實例。
四、學軟件測試需要什么基礎(chǔ)么
學軟件測試有基礎(chǔ)、零基礎(chǔ)都可以。大多數(shù)軟件測試課程一般都是從零基礎(chǔ)開始,大多數(shù)人都能學會。千鋒教育就有線上免費的軟件測試公開課,。
如果真的需要一定的基礎(chǔ),那就是操作電腦的基本能力,相信幾乎人人都會。如今互聯(lián)網(wǎng)軟件測試行業(yè),在國內(nèi)可是非常吃香的,尤其是近些年隨著軟件的普及,人們對軟件的要求也是越來越高,因此國內(nèi)各大互聯(lián)網(wǎng)企業(yè),也開始大量招聘軟件測試人員,但由于這個崗位在我國的發(fā)展時間并不長,人員需求也是供應(yīng)不求的。首先學習軟件測試是個不錯的選擇,總體上來說入門難度并不算高,即使計算機基礎(chǔ)知識比較薄弱的人,只要通過一個系統(tǒng)的學習過程,也是能夠滿足軟件測試崗位的基本要求的。不過入門軟件測試的難度并不算高,但是需要學習的內(nèi)容卻比較多,也比較雜。只是可能相對有基礎(chǔ)的人來說,他們可以選擇自學,而沒有基礎(chǔ)的人,就有選擇報班培訓這種方式了,但報班學習時間比較短,整體學習也是比較全面的集中的。并且學習中遇到的技術(shù)問題可以很快解決。同時還有專項練習,比自學有更強的學習氛圍。千鋒將在高校、企業(yè)、學員和各方合作伙伴支持下,努力成為一個有情懷、有良心、有品質(zhì)的一流教育機構(gòu),為國家培養(yǎng)更多高質(zhì)量數(shù)字技能人才。
以上就是關(guān)于軟件測試需要學什么相關(guān)問題的回答。希望能幫到你,如有更多相關(guān)問題,您也可以聯(lián)系我們的客服進行咨詢,客服也會為您講解更多精彩的知識和內(nèi)容。
推薦閱讀:
抖音第三方數(shù)據(jù)分析軟件(查抖音數(shù)據(jù)的軟件免費)
筆記本質(zhì)量排行榜(筆記本電腦質(zhì)量十大排名)